#ifndef CHECKMARKROOTS_HPP_
#define CHECKMARKROOTS_HPP_
#include "RootScanner.hpp"
class MM_CompactSchemeCheckMarkRoots : public MM_RootScanner {
private:
public:
MM_CompactSchemeCheckMarkRoots(MM_EnvironmentStandard *env)
: MM_RootScanner(env, true)
{}
virtual void doSlot(omrobjectptr_t* slot)
{}
virtual void doClass(J9Class *clazz)
{
GC_ClassIterator classIterator(_env, clazz);
while (volatile omrobjectptr_t *slot = classIterator.nextSlot()) {
/* discard volatile since we must be in stop-the-world mode */
doSlot((omrobjectptr_t*)slot);
}
}
virtual void doClassLoader(J9ClassLoader *classLoader)
{
if (J9_GC_CLASS_LOADER_DEAD != (classLoader->gcFlags & J9_GC_CLASS_LOADER_DEAD)) {
doSlot(&classLoader->classLoaderObject);
scanModularityObjects(classLoader);
}
}
#if defined(J9VM_GC_FINALIZATION)
virtual void doFinalizableObject(omrobjectptr_t object) {
omrobjectptr_t objectPtr = object;
doSlot(&objectPtr);
}
#endif /* J9VM_GC_FINALIZATION */
};
#endif /* CHECKMARKROOTS_HPP_ */
